This repository contains the MATLAB files to reproduce the data and figures from 'Approximate Localised Dihedral Patterns Near a Turing Instability' by Dan J. Hill, Jason J. Bramburger and David J.B. Lloyd (2022).

A copy of the paper can be found here: http://arxiv.org/abs/2203.09363

For the numerical continuation of localised dihedral patterns in the planar quadratic-cubic Swift-Hohenberg equation, see the folder 'Continuation'.

For the recreation of Figure 1 b) (Convergence of a localised hexagon patch in the von Hardenberg vegetation model) using exponential time-steppers, see the folder 'Exp_Time_Step'

For the verification of our computer-assisted proof of Theorem 5.8, see the folder 'Integral-Equation-Proof-Code'.
